Output e022b15d59ce336d42c9a444ad051e4eefac9cc3e709eeafc73b3fcb8deb6dbf:2

value
3960738
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bd1cf9db3e5a17653089c061f8b9d6475ebf5b6 OP_EQUAL
address
3Jp7dLffkiDh3qSUWxzxCm94GpqaNYHuqr
transaction
e022b15d59ce336d42c9a444ad051e4eefac9cc3e709eeafc73b3fcb8deb6dbf
confirmations
312349
spent
true